Chevron completed its $53 billion acquisition of Hess after all legal hurdles were cleared, including the company's vast oil fields off the coast of Guyana.
Chevron completed its purchase of Hess after prevailing in a legal dispute with Exxon over one of the most promising oil projects in the world.
Chevron’s imminent entry into Guyana’s rich offshore oilfields solves one of the biggest problems dogging the U.S. major: where its growth will come from beyond the next few years.
Chevron Corp. is on the cusp of reaching a production plateau in the largest US oil field, allowing it to reap billions of dollars of additional cash flow in the next few years.
